Degree of Guilt Richard North Patterson (Ballantine, $5.99, first published in 1992) Mary Carelli, a glamorous and celebrated TV journalist, is under arrest for the killing of Mark Ransom, America's ''most famous living writer.'' Despite the novel's tangle of lurid secrets, it doesn't offer a single surprise as it lumbers toward a soggy courtoom confrontation. C-
